Since 2024, the Brain Institute has been mobilizing the general public to help advance research into brain diseases through Les Foulées du Cortex. This connected event brings together everyone who wants to contribute to brain research through physical and sporting activity. Running, walking, trekking, hiking… it doesn’t matter how you do it: every kilometre counts.
The principle is simple: 1 kilometre covered = €1 donated to brain research. Whether you are a seasoned athlete, a casual weekend walker, or simply enjoy going for a stroll, everyone can take part!
You too can turn your kilometres into a donation and receive a tax receipt.
Whether alone, with family, friends, or colleagues, and whether you are a company or an individual, the Brain Institute invites you to join us from 16 to 27 September 2026 to help give researchers the resources they need to take on one of the greatest challenges of our century: better understanding how the brain works and, one day, finding ways to stop the diseases that affect it.
